site stats

C program for kruskal's algorithm

WebC program for kruskal's algorithm Advanced Data Structures Join To Learn 7.3K subscribers Join Subscribe 40 2.5K views 10 months ago Data Structures using C … WebMar 19, 2024 · The union-find algorithm performs two operations on this data structure, namely, find and union. For more details, you can refer to this blog. The steps of Kruskal’s algorithm are as follows : 1. Sort all the edges in ascending order based on their weights. 2. Draw the edge with the least weight.

Kruskal’s Algorithm in C [Program & Algorithm] - Just Tech Review

WebKruskal’s algorithm is a greedy algorithm to find the minimum spanning tree. Sort the edges in ascending order according to their weights. At every step, choose the smallest edge (with minimum weight). If this edge forms a cycle with the MST formed so far, discard the edge, else, add it to the MST. Repeat step 2, until all the vertices are ... WebKruskal’s algorithm is a minimum-spanning-tree algorithm which finds an edge of the least possible weight that connects any two trees in the forest. It is a greedy algorithm in … can you write off school tuition https://baileylicensing.com

Kruskal Algorithm - Scaler Topics

WebJun 6, 2015 · Kruskal’s algorithm is a greedy algorithm in graph theory that finds a minimum spanning tree for a connected weighted graph. It finds a subset of the edges … WebJun 3, 2024 · Kruskal is a greedy algorithm for finding the minimum spanning tree with the least (or maximum cost). The algorithm is as follows: Sort all the weights in ascending … WebKruskal’s algorithm is an algorithm that is used to find out the minimum spanning tree for a connected weighted graph. It follows a greedy approach that helps to finds an optimum solution at every stage. Spanning Tree: … can you write off school taxes

Kruskal’s Algorithm C Program - CodingAlpha

Category:(Solved) - In this assignment you will create a C++ program that ...

Tags:C program for kruskal's algorithm

C program for kruskal's algorithm

Kruskal

WebMar 16, 2024 · Kruskal's algorithm is a minimum spanning tree algorithm that takes a graph as input and finds the subset of the edges of that graph. This input forms a tree that includes every vertex, where the total weight of all the edges in the tree is minimized. WebMar 19, 2024 · The union-find algorithm performs two operations on this data structure, namely, find and union. For more details, you can refer to this blog. The steps of …

C program for kruskal's algorithm

Did you know?

WebFeb 24, 2024 · Kruskal’s algorithm is more concerned with the edges rather than the vertices and deals with edges directly by adding their vertices to a common group. There … WebKruskal’s algorithm is a minimum-spanning-tree algorithm which finds an edge of the least possible weight that connects any two trees in the forest. It is a greedy algorithm in graph theory as it finds a minimum spanning tree for a connected weighted graph adding increasing cost arcs at each step.

WebOct 30, 2024 · Kruskal’s Algorithm This calculation will make traversing tree with least weight, from a given weighted diagram. Start Make the edge rundown of a given chart, … WebKruskal's algorithm is the algorithm used to find the shortest path that connects all the nodes in a graph. - Kruskal-Algorithm/Kruskal.c at main · agungmahadana ...

WebMar 7, 2024 · Kruskal's Minimum Spanning Tree Algorithm-Greedy algorithm in C++ C++ Server Side Programming Programming A spanning tree is a linked and undirected graph subgraph that connects all vertices. Many spanning trees can exist in a graph. The minimum spanning tree (MST) on each graph is the same weight or less than all other spanning … WebKruskal's Algorithm Implementation The main idea of Kruskal's algorithm to find the MST of a graph G G with V V vertices and E E edges is to sort all the edges in ascending order according to their weights. Then select the first V-1 V − 1 edges such that they do not form any cycle within them.

WebThe following are the stages for applying Kruskal's algorithm: Order every edge from light to heavy. Add the edge to the spanning tree that has the lowest weight. Reject this edge …

It falls under a class of algorithms called greedy algorithmsthat find the local optimum in the hopes of finding a global optimum. We start from the edges with the lowest weight and keep adding edges until we reach our goal. The steps for implementing Kruskal's algorithm are as follows: 1. Sort all the edges from low … See more Any minimum spanning tree algorithm revolves around checking if adding an edge creates a loop or not. The most common way to find this out is an algorithm called … See more Prim's algorithmis another popular minimum spanning tree algorithm that uses a different logic to find the MST of a graph. Instead of starting from an edge, Prim's algorithm starts from a vertex and keeps adding lowest … See more british fiat ducato fivemWebIn this assignment you will create a C++ program that implements both Kruskal's Algorithm (pg. 704 of the textbook) and Prim's Algorithm (pg. 707 of the text- book) to find a minimum spanning tree for a simple, undirected, weighted graph. The input to the program will be a weighted adjacency matrix, which is described below. can you write off service dog expensesWebApr 26, 2024 · In other words a "Comprehensive C++ Graph Library". Algorithm Explanation Dijkstra. Graph Dijkstras Shortest Path Algorithm(Dijkstra's Shortest Path) Dijkstra's Algorithm is used to find the shortest path from a source node to all other reachable nodes in the graph. The algorithm initially assumes all the nodes are … british festival houstonWebOct 1, 2016 · C Program To Implement Kruskal’s Algorithm For Minimum Spanning Tree. Learn How To Create a Minimum Spanning Tree using Kruskal’s Algorithm in C … british fibre networksWebMar 7, 2024 · Finding minimum spanning tree using Kruskal’s algorithm. All of the edges should be arranged in a non-descending sequence of weight. Choose the smallest edge. … british f gasWebKruskal's algorithm is another popular minimum spanning tree algorithm that uses a different logic to find the MST of a graph. Instead of starting from a vertex, Kruskal's algorithm sorts all the edges from low weight to high and keeps adding the lowest edges, ignoring those edges that create a cycle. Prim's Algorithm Complexity can you write off square feesWebKruskal's algorithm is one of the three most famous algorithms for finding a minimum spanning tree (MST) in a graph. Kruskal's algorithm is a greedy algorithm that finds a globally optimal solution by finding small, local optimums and combining them. Besides that, it is still pretty useful and widely spread. british field marshal crossword